Molecular biologists often create recombinant dnas by joining together dna fragments from different sources. Recombinant dna (rdna) technology has resulted in breakthroughs in crop and animal biotechnology. Scientists regularly use recombinant dna to add traits to certain species of bacteria or produce organisms which have additional traits. Recombinant dna technology involves using enzymes and various laboratory techniques to manipulate and isolate dna segments of interest.
